Exploring the future of virtual reality casinos



The Evolution of Virtual Reality Technology

Virtual reality (VR) technology has made significant strides since its inception, evolving from rudimentary systems to sophisticated platforms capable of creating immersive experiences. The hardware involved now includes advanced headsets and haptic technology that can simulate touch, making the virtual environment more lifelike. Industries ranging from gaming to education have adopted VR, showcasing its versatility. Immersive Experiences in Virtual Reality Casinos

One of the most significant advantages of virtual reality casinos is the immersive experience they offer. Unlike traditional online casinos, VR platforms allow players to enter a three-dimensional world where they can interact with the environment and other players in real time. This social aspect is crucial, as it mirrors the experience of a physical casino, where players can chat and engage with one another. For example, players can join virtual poker tables and converse with opponents, which adds an essential layer of realism.

The design of these virtual spaces also contributes to the overall immersion. Developers focus on creating stunning graphics and lifelike soundscapes that transport players to a different world. You might find yourself in an opulent virtual casino with vibrant slot machines, roulette wheels, and the ambient noise of cheering guests. These details enhance the experience, making players feel as if they are genuinely part of a lavish gaming environment, regardless of their physical location.

Furthermore, the ability to customize avatars adds another dimension to the immersive experience. Players can create unique personas, allowing for personal expression within the gaming space. This extends beyond mere aesthetics; it can influence social interactions and how players are perceived by one another. By fostering individuality, virtual reality casinos are not only enhancing gameplay but also enriching the social experience inherent in gambling.

The Impact of Virtual Casinos on Traditional Gambling

As virtual reality casinos gain traction, their impact on traditional gambling cannot be overlooked. Many physical casinos are feeling the pressure to adapt to technological advancements or risk losing customers to their digital counterparts. This shift requires land-based establishments to rethink their strategies and incorporate technology to enhance the visitor experience. Some are investing in hybrid models that combine the physical and virtual realms, offering exclusive online events that can be accessed in-person or remotely.

Moreover, virtual casinos offer a flexible gaming environment that appeals to a broader audience. For instance, they eliminate geographical barriers, allowing players from around the globe to participate in games without the need for travel. This opens up new demographics that might have previously been excluded from traditional casinos. The convenience of playing from home, combined with the social elements of virtual reality, could redefine gambling habits for future generations.

However, this transition also brings challenges. Regulatory frameworks for online gambling are evolving, and virtual reality adds complexity to issues around legality, safety, and responsible gaming. Governments and regulatory bodies are tasked with creating guidelines that ensure fair play and protection for players while still allowing for innovation within the industry. As the landscape changes, collaboration between technology providers and regulatory authorities will be essential to navigate these challenges effectively.

The Role of Gamification in Virtual Reality Casinos

Gamification is a significant trend in virtual reality casinos, as it enhances player engagement by incorporating game-like elements into the gambling experience. This can take many forms, such as rewarding players for achievements, creating leaderboards, or offering special promotions tied to gaming activities. By introducing these elements, casinos can motivate players to return, fostering a sense of competition and accomplishment that enhances the overall experience.

In the realm of virtual reality, gamification can be expanded further with immersive challenges and quests that players can undertake. For example, players might participate in a city-wide treasure hunt within the VR casino, where they collect virtual coins or other rewards. This not only adds excitement but also encourages exploration of the virtual environment, ensuring that players remain engaged for longer periods. As a result, players are likely to spend more time in these immersive settings, increasing the potential for revenue generation.

Moreover, integrating social gamification elements—such as team challenges or cooperative gameplay—can amplify the sense of community among players. This camaraderie can transform the solitary experience of online gambling into one filled with collaboration and social interaction. As players work together or compete against each other, the social bonds formed can promote loyalty and encourage a thriving online community centered around the virtual casino experience.
